Product reviews:
Spark Zoo Animal Stuffed Giraffe Toy big stuffed giraffe walmart
big stuffed giraffe walmart
Lelly National Geographic Plush big stuffed giraffe walmart
big stuffed giraffe walmart
Valentine 22 Inch Stuffed Large Fluffy big stuffed giraffe walmart
big stuffed giraffe walmart